Why is walking so effective for weight loss? 

The science behind walking and weight loss 

According to a study by the Mayo Clinic, walking 30 minutes a day at 5 km/h burns around 150 to 200 calories, the equivalent of a croissant. But that's not all: this activity stimulates the basal metabolic rate for 4 to 12 hours after exercise, thanks to the afterburn effect.

Your 30-day programme: step by step 

Phase 1: Weeks 1-2 - Adaptation (0 to 7,000 steps/day) 

Objective: Get your body used to it without hurting yourself. 

Days 1-3: 5,000 steps/day (about 45 minutes). 

Days 4-7: Increase to 6,000 steps/day with 2 stair-climbing sessions. 

Nutrition tip: Replace a sugary snack with a piece of fresh fruit. 

Testimonial: "The first few weeks were tough, but walking on the podcast kept me motivated" - Laura, aged 34. 

Phase 2: Weeks 3-4 - Intensification (7,000 to 12,000 steps/day) 

Objective: Maximise calorie burn and tone muscles. 

Split walking: Alternate 2 minutes fast (6 km/h) and 1 minute slow (3 km/h). 

Bonus exercises: Lunges and squats during breaks.

What is a good distance to walk daily to lose weight? 

If we were to generalise this, the recommended distance would be between 5-8km per day. This amount is considered for most people, a sustainable distance in the long term.  

How it breaks down  

If you’re just starting  

  • 3-4km per day 

  • 30 – 40 minutes  

For steady, noticeable weight loss  

  • 5 –6km per day  

  • 45-60 minutes  

  • Brisk pace (you are still able to talk but not sing)  

Faster results  

  • 7-8+km per day  

  • 60-90 minutes  

  • Brisk pace  

  • Including hills or inclines if possible  

 

3 golden rules to boost your results 

1. Walk on an empty stomach in the morning 

A study by the University of Bath shows that walking on an empty stomach burns 20% more fat. Personally, I recommend a glass of lemon water before setting off. 

2. Take up Nordic walking 

Poles increase energy expenditure by 46%, according to the French Athletics Federation. Ideal for sculpting your arms and shoulders. 

3. Use a tracking app 

MyFitnessPal or Google Fit can track your steps, calories burned and route. 

 

Mistakes to avoid if you don't want to sabotage your efforts 

Overestimating the calories burned 

A classic trap: believing that a 5,000 step walk is enough to compensate for a burger. In reality, 5,000 steps = ~250 kcal, while a burger = ~500 kcal.

❓How much should I be walking to lose weight? 

The simplest way of losing weight steadily and consistently is following the regime described in this blog post. If you are new to walking for extended periods of time, start by achieving 5,000 to 7,000 steps per day. 

Once stamina and fitness improve, you can increase this to 10,000 to 12,000 steps. If you are wanting to set yourself more of a challenge you can introduce hills or incline walking as well as increasing the pace to a brisk, roughly 3-4 mph. You will know you are walking at a brisk pace because you will feel warm and slightly out of breath, but still able to talk comfortably. 

In total, a realistic amount of weight you can lose once you are consistently getting 10,000 to 12,000 steps a day is 0.5 - 1lb (up to 0.45 kg) per week when also paired with a balanced diet. 

❓How long do you need to walk to lose 5 kg? 

With a daily pace of 10,000 steps/day and a moderate calorie deficit (300 kcal/day), it takes around 8 to 10 weeks to lose 5 kg.
